Output 8abe93205ad9ad1bb60e62c7126fd9db1eebafd6031dd90fd101d607af74709e:1

value
27840900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5acc02f96639fc22af53d7138482b284710b2366 OP_EQUAL
address
39y78nSMhDsMiKdD5NvEuE9vdMw6RaDVqu
transaction
8abe93205ad9ad1bb60e62c7126fd9db1eebafd6031dd90fd101d607af74709e
spent
true